Boeing Korea Engineering and Technology Center (BKETC) is seeking an FPGA/Embedded Systems Engineer based in Seoul, South Korea.
In this role, you will contribute to the development, testing and integration of RIS(Reconfigurable Intelligent Surface) System in future aircraft connectivity. Key Responsibilities:
- Design and develop FPGA and embedded systems for controlling RIS in aviation applications
- Design and verify FPGA-based digital control logic (Xilinx, Intel FPGA, etc.)
- Perform FPGA automatic code generation and simulation using Model-Based Development (MBD) tools (MATLAB/Simulink, HDL Coder)
- Integrate and optimize systems between FPGA and embedded processors (e.g., ARM Cortex)
- Design and debug interfaces between embedded hardware and software
- Prepare detailed design and verification documentation according to system requirements, and participate in design reviews
